There are the assumptions that #Tutankhamun was limping. There were 130 entire or fragmentary walking sticks or staves in the tomb. Carter assumed Tut was a collector, but some were ritual whereas some showed signs of use. #TutVember #Tutankhamun100 #Archaeology

#OTD Howard Carter, Lord Carnarvon and Lady Evelyn opened #Tutankhamun's tomb on November 26, 1922. When asked, Howard Carter said he could see 'wonderful things'. Later he described it 'the most wonderful day of my life', 'everywhere the glint of gold'. #TutVember #Tutankhamun100 #Archaeology #Egyptology
Lord Carnarvon made it to Luxor on November 24 where Howard Carter had waited patiently his arrival. They proceeded to open #Tutankhamon's tomb on November 26. This historic photo is from Luxor station. #TutVember #Tutankhamun100 #Archaeology
